how would you solve 3sin0=sin0-1

Sagot :

AL2006

I would subtract  1sin(Θ)  from each side of the equation.
The equation would then say that    2sin(Θ) = -1 .
I would only have to find angles whose sin is  -1/2 ,
and those would be my solutions.
